Children's theater and cinema continue in Torremolinos during the Christmas holidays

The Prince of Asturias auditorium will host this Sunday the children's play ‘Journey to the Light’

Torremolinos, December 22, 2020. The delegation of Culture has informed today of the cultural events that are going to take place during the Christmas holidays in the city. Some activities that range from storytelling in the open air, to cinema and painting workshops.
Thus, tomorrow the open-air performance "Grandmother's Story: This year I have been good" will be seen, starting at noon on the sports courts of the Cantarranas neighborhood, an activity that will be repeated next Wednesday, December 30 at the Plaza de la Independencia at the same time.
On the other hand, next Saturday at the Pablo Ruiz Picasso cultural center, the children's animation film “El Grinch” will be screened, which will be free of charge until a capacity is reached that is already limited in order to maintain security measures.
At the Prince of Asturias Auditorium, the children's theater cycle will conclude with the play ‘Journey to the Light’, directed by the Torremolinos playwright Pablo Beltrán, on Sunday 27, at 12 noon.

A story that revolves around Carolina, a girl who lives more and more isolated from the world, taking refuge in her video games. One day, a blackout forces her to stop playing the computer, and that is when Pin and Puk, two beings from her imagination, will accompany her on a fantastic journey where Carolina will recover what she had lost for a long time.
Tickets can be purchased online through the page www.latiendadelasentradas.com, at a price of three euros, or at the auditorium box office. The capacity is limited to 200 places of the 2,000 that the city auditorium normally has.

On Monday 28, the author Ana Ramos Retamero will present "Rock and Colors", a children's book to learn and color artists in the history of music. It will be at twelve in the morning in the Plaza de la Independencia.

Finally, on December 29, the “Colorea Torremolinos” workshop will be launched in Plaza de la Independencia from noon, an activity aimed at boys and girls from 4 to 12 years old and which will also have limited capacity.

 

Postponement of the comedy cycle

From the Department of Culture they have reported that the play "Stories Against the Clock", which was scheduled to premiere on Saturday December 26, has been postponed due to last minute technical problems. The delegation has reported that in the coming days it will announce the new date for both this work and for the improvised test ‘Insert Coin’, which also had to be postponed due to Covid-19 restrictions.

From the Culture area, it is recalled that during events you must maintain a safety distance and wear a mask.
